Output 87fb25b0851a0417271fae69d28ef33d5022c64ea55da0c3aa98aaa2ce20596e:1

value
516700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 575a1c73b6f1cf604ebbdf915c9df85b2cb08f92 OP_EQUAL
address
39etfGK6dVQoiD9PFDewFckMhgdneMFmEc
transaction
87fb25b0851a0417271fae69d28ef33d5022c64ea55da0c3aa98aaa2ce20596e
spent
true